FCC Notice:

For USA:
This device complies with Part 15 of the
FCC Rules. Operation is subject to the fol-
lowing two conditions: (1) This device may
not cause harmful interference, and (2) this
device must accept any interference re-
ceived, including interference that may
cause undesired operation. Note: Changes
or modifications not expressly approved by
the party responsible for compliance could
void the user’s authority to operate the
equipment.

For Canada:
This device complies with RSS-210 of In-
dustry Canada. Operation is subject to the
following two conditions: (1) this device
may not cause interference, and (2) this
device must accept any interference, in-
cluding interference that may cause unde-
sired operation of the device.

HEADLIGHTS
Replacing the halogen headlight bulb

The headlight is a semi-sealed beam type which
uses a replaceable headlight (halogen) bulb.
They can be replaced from inside the engine
compartment without removing the headlight as-
sembly.

CAUTION

High-pressure halogen gas is sealed in-

side the bulb. The bulb may break if the
glass envelope is scratched or the bulb
is dropped.

Aiming should not be necessary after

replacing the H4 bulb. When aiming ad-
justment

is

necessary,

contact

a

NISSAN dealer.

Do not leave the headlight assembly

open without a bulb installed for a long
period of time. Dust, moisture, smoke,
etc. entering the headlight body may
affect bulb performance. Remove the
bulb from the headlight assembly just
before a replacement bulb is installed.

Only touch the base when handling the

bulb. Never touch the glass envelope.
Touching the glass could significantly
affect

bulb

life

and/or

headlight

performance.

Use the same number and wattage as

shown in the chart.
